A quick count up shows it's about equal to an Aasimar Race Point wise (more if you add gliding wings - see below). It looks on the whole not to bad. 2 things though.
Butterfly wings seems to imply it can slowing a fall but includes no rules for doing so. It's likely that is just fluff as +2 to fly isn't going to stop you falling. I would clarify this with your GM.
I would be looking very carefully at what character class a player wanting this race would choose. That stat array concerns me. Not so much that I would stop someone playing it, and not so much as a +4 to an ability score concerns me, but I would definitely be paying more attention.

It's likely that is just fluff as +2 to fly isn't going to stop you falling.
It gives you a +2 to Acrobatics as well as Fly. Acrobatics is more the relevant skill here. A successful roll in certain situations allows someone to ignore some falling damage (the first 10 feet of a fall, IIRC). That +2 bonus helps with that.
